On site infrastructure: Two paved cul-de-sacs each about 150 teet long with <br />waterline and water service laterals and necessary drainage improvements. <br />Necessary overhead utility improvements for telephone and electricity. <br />Off-site infrastructure: Extension of 6" waterline to subject property, <br />Approximately 135 lineal feet on Hauhoa Street and 135 lineal feet on Uhiwai <br />Street. <br />B. CONFORMANCE WITH STATE/COUNTY PLANS <br />State Land Use designation: Current designation is Agricultural. <br />3. Coastal Zone Management: By road, closest shoreline is over 12 miles away at <br />Kawaihae. Site is located approximately 3 miles cast along highway 19 toward <br />Honokaa from Waimea/Kamuela town at an elevation range of approximately 2,910 to <br />3,050 feet. This site is not in a coastal area nor can it be seen from a coastal area <br />therefore the proposed use is not contrary to Chapter 205A. <br />Applicable goals/policies and objectives of the General Plan: The requested change of <br />zone would be consistent with the goals, policies and standards of several functional <br />areas or elements of the General Plan.
